Jennifer Lawrence Is Not A Fan OfThe Lord Of The Rings

Jennifer Lawrence made an appearance onThe Late Show with Stephen Colbertto promote her 2021 film,Don’t Look Up. Here, she was asked by the television host if she had any traditions during the holidays. She explained that, though she did not, she did end up watching theHarry Potterfranchise obsessively during Thanksgiving time. It was here that Colbert brought up another franchise that is put in the same genre as the Daniel Radcliff films, asking the actress if she had ever seenThe Lord of the Ringsfranchise.

“I inhale all of the Harry Potters; the day after Thanksgiving, it’s Harry Potter time.”said Lawrence. She was then asked if she had seen the Lord of the Rings series, to which, she said that,“I love those, but they are all like the same movie in my mind.”

Lawrence mentioned that she had seen them and loved the $5.8 billion franchise, however, there was one thing that she did not like about them. She stated that she found these films to be quite forgettable, all blending into one singular film for her. She added that she finds it difficult to differentiate between the six films, not being able to remember specific details from each film.

Stephen Colbert Was Not Happy With Jennifer Lawrence’s Answer

The answer completely broke Stephen Colbert’s heart, who reinforced this by taking off his glasses and covering his face in sadness. Being a big fan of these films, he asked Jennifer Lawrence to explain why she felt this way. Trying to make the host feel better, she told him that she loved the films, however, she could not tell him what specific plot detail happened in which movie.

“That’s fine. But what do you mean they are all the same movie?”asked Colbert, then telling her“Don’t apologize to me. Thank you so much for caring at all.”

These words seemed to only be deepening the feeling of offense in Colbert’s eyes, as the actress kept trying to make him feel better about a series that he adored and she was indifferent over. She even mentioned the name Bilbo Baggins to prove that she did, in fact, see the series at one point. This was to no avail, as Colbert told her that she did not need to apologize to him, thanking her for caring about this at all.
